The public schools with the highest share of male students in Boone County, West Virginia
12 public schools in Boone County, West Virginia appear in this ranking of the public schools with the highest share of male students, ranked by the share of enrolled students who are male, from federal NCES data. Sherman Junior High School leads the list at 54.5%, against a median of 52.4% across the ranked schools.

| # | School | City | Male students | % Male |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1 | Sherman Junior High School | Seth, WV | 116 | 54.5% |
| 2 | Sherman High School | Seth, WV | 172 | 54.4% |
| 3 | Madison Elementary | Madison, WV | 144 | 53.9% |
| 4 | Van Junior/Senior High School | Van, WV | 83 | 52.9% |
| 5 | Ashford-rumble Elementary | Ashford, WV | 74 | 52.9% |
| 6 | Ramage Elementary | Danville, WV | 103 | 52.5% |
| 7 | Madison Middle School | Madison, WV | 208 | 52.3% |
| 8 | Scott High School | Madison, WV | 286 | 50.7% |
| 9 | Van Elementary | Van, WV | 74 | 50.7% |
| 10 | Whitesville Elementary School | Whitesville, WV | 49 | 49.0% |
| 11 | Sherman Elementary School | Comfort, WV | 113 | 48.3% |
| 12 | Brookview Elementary | Foster, WV | 142 | 44.8% |
